1. A method for generating distractors for text-based multiple choice test (MCT) items, the method comprising:

  • receiving, by a first computer from a second computer over a network, in response to information entered into a user interface on the second computer, an MCT item stem and key;

    submitting, by the first computer, the stem to a question answering (QA) system wherein a QA system is a computer system that, in response to a query, automatically generates a list of candidate answers to the query;

    in response to submitting the stem to the QA system, receiving, by the first computer, from the QA system a plurality of candidate answers;

    identifying, by the first computer, one or more incorrect candidate answers in the plurality of candidate answers;

    extracting, by the first computer, textual features from the stem, wherein a textual feature is a term in the stem or a concept semantically related to a term in the stem;

    applying, by the first computer, a machine learning model to generate a set of semantic criteria associated with the extracted textual features;

    selecting, by the first computer, as distractors one or more of the incorrect candidate answers, that satisfy the generated semantic criteria;

    creating, by the first computer, an MCT item that includes the stem, the key, and the distractors; and

    transmitting, by the first computer, the created MCT item via the network to the second computer.
